Detalles del Curso
- Introduction to Nanofibers
- Eco-Friendly Nanofiber Production Techniques
- Nanofiber Applications in Marine Environment
- Characterization of Eco-Friendly Nanofibers
- Sustainable Materials for Nanofiber Production
- Marine Pollution and Nanofiber Solutions
- Case Studies on Nanofiber Usage in Marine Applications
- Regulatory and Ethical Considerations in Nanofiber Usage
- Advanced Nanofiber Technologies for Marine Applications
- Future Perspectives on Eco-Friendly Nanofibers in Marine Industry
Trayectoria Profesional
The Executive Certificate in Eco-Friendly Nanofibers for Marine Applications is an exciting program that prepares professionals for in-demand roles in the UK's sustainable marine sector.
This 3D pie chart highlights five key roles in this field, along with their respective job market shares: 1. Nanofiber Researcher (35%): In this role, you will focus on the development and characterization of eco-friendly nanofibers for marine applications.
This role requires a strong background in materials science, chemistry, or engineering. 2. Marine Engineer (25%): As a marine engineer, you will be responsible for designing, building, and maintaining eco-friendly marine structures and systems that utilize nanofiber technology. 3. Polymer Scientist (20%): A polymer scientist in this field will work on the design, synthesis, and characterization of polymers for eco-friendly nanofiber production and marine applications. 4. Environmental Consultant (15%): In this role, you will assess the environmental impact of nanofiber-based marine technologies and provide guidance on sustainable practices. 5. Sustainability Analyst (5%): As a sustainability analyst, you will evaluate the eco-friendliness of nanofiber-based marine applications, ensuring they meet strict environmental standards.
These roles are essential for driving innovation in eco-friendly nanofibers for marine applications.
By gaining expertise in these areas, professionals can capitalize on growing job market trends and contribute to a more sustainable future.
